Tuning forks are tools that can be used in a few different ways to test hearing. For instance, the Rinne test differentiates between conductive hearing and sensorineural hearing. This involves placing a vibrating tuning fork on certain points on the patient's skull and assessing how they perceive the sound. The Weber test is another method where the fork is placed at the top of the skull, and differences in hearing perception can indicate whether a conductive or sensorineural hearing loss is present.
